Give us access to tend to Jaipur Polo Ground turf, IPA asks HC
NEW DELHI, June 18 -- The Indian Polo Association (IPA) on Wednesday moved a Delhi court, seeking access to the Jaipur Polo Ground for carrying out necessary maintenance and preservation of the polo turf to prevent its deterioration as the court case over the ground drags on.
The application was moved before additional sessions judge Shefali Tandon of Patiala House Courts, which listed the matter for June 18 (Thursday) after the centre's counsel requested time to seek instructions.
Appearing for IPA, senior advocate Akshay Makhija urged the court to allow the association's staff and contractors limited access to the ground to preserve the polo pitch while its appeal against the eviction order remains pending.
